Mega Edition: Ghislaine Maxwell And Her Descent Into "Poverty" (9/10/26)

Ghislaine Maxwell’s legal troubles have steadily consumed the fortune and lifestyle that once placed her among the wealthy and well-connected circles surrounding Jeffrey Epstein. Years of civil litigation were already generating enormous legal bills before her 2020 arrest, and Maxwell had previously sought reimbursement from Epstein’s estate for expenses she said she incurred because of allegations connected to him, including more than $600,000 in legal fees submitted by one of her law firms. Her criminal prosecution then added years of defense costs, appeals and post-conviction litigation, while imprisonment cut her off from the affluent life she once enjoyed. By 2025 and 2026, the transformation was unmistakable: the woman once associated with multimillionaires, private aircraft, luxury properties and international high society was pursuing her latest effort to overturn her conviction without retained counsel, filing her own pleadings from federal prison.

That financial collapse is now reflected directly in Maxwell’s court posture. Her latest challenge to her conviction is prosecuted pro se, meaning she is representing herself, and the federal court has addressed whether she could proceed in forma pauperis, the legal status available to litigants who say they cannot afford the ordinary costs of pursuing a case or appeal. When Judge Paul Engelmayer rejected Maxwell’s post-conviction petition in August 2026, he also ruled that any appeal would not be taken in good faith and therefore denied her the ability to obtain in forma pauperis status for an appeal. In practical terms, Maxwell has traveled an extraordinary financial distance: from a socialite moving through some of the richest circles in the world to a federal prisoner preparing her own legal papers and potentially asking the courts to recognize that she lacks the resources to pay the costs of continuing her legal fight. Her legal woes have not merely damaged her reputation and freedom; they have effectively reduced a woman once synonymous with wealth and privilege to claiming indigence in federal court.
